Our analysis found Colorado State University - Fort Collins to be the best school for business administration & management students who want to pursue a master’s degree in Colorado. Colorado State is a very large public school located in the medium-sized city of Fort Collins.
Business Administration majors at Colorado State take out an average of $42,418 in student loans while working on their Master's Degree.
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Colorado Boulder. It ranked #2 on our 2023 Best Business Administration & Management Master’s Degree Schools in Colorado list. Located in the medium-sized city of Boulder, CU - Boulder is a public school with a very large student population.
After completing their Master's Degree, business administration graduates from CU - Boulder carry an average student debtload of $44,006.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Colorado Denver/Anschutz Medical Campus. It ranked #3 on our 2023 Best Business Administration & Management Master’s Degree Schools in Colorado list. Located in the large city of Denver, CU Anschutz is a public college with a very large student population.
After completing their Master's Degree, business administration graduates from CU Anschutz carry an average student debtload of $60,116.
Out of the 15 schools in Colorado that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Denver landed the # 4 spot on the list. Located in the city of Denver, DU is a private not-for-profit school with a fairly large student population.
After completing their Master's Degree, business administration graduates from DU carry an average student debtload of $48,914.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Colorado State University - Global Campus. It ranked #5 on our 2023 Best Business Administration & Management Master’s Degree Schools in Colorado list. Colorado State University - Global Campus is a medium-sized public school located in the large city of Aurora.
The average amount in student loans that business administration majors at Colorado State University - Global Campus take out while working on their Master's Degree is $41,371.

University of Northern Colorado did quite well in this year’s ranking of the best places for business administration & management students to get a master’s degree. It came in at #6 on the list. University of Northern Colorado is a medium-sized public school located in the medium-sized city of Greeley.
Regis University landed the #7 spot in the 2023 rankings for the best master’s degree business administration & management programs. Regis U is a small private not-for-profit school located in the large city of Denver.
Business Administration majors at Regis U take out an average of $45,115 in student loans while working on their Master's Degree.
Western Colorado University did quite well in this year’s ranking of the best places for business administration & management students to get a master’s degree. It came in at #8 on the list. Located in the town of Gunnison, Western is a public school with a small student population.
On average, business administration graduates from Western take out $34,888 in student loans while working on their Master's Degree.
University of Colorado at Colorado Springs came in at #9 in this year’s edition of the Best Business Administration & Management Master’s Degree Schools in Colorado ranking. UCCS is a fairly large public school located in the city of Colorado Springs.
While working on their Master's Degree, business administration majors at UCCS accumulate an average of around $43,265 in student debt.
Metropolitan State University of Denver came in at #10 in this year’s edition of the Best Business Administration & Management Master’s Degree Schools in Colorado ranking. Located in the large city of Denver, MSU Denver is a public school with a fairly large student population.
After completing their Master's Degree, business administration graduates from MSU Denver carry an average student debtload of $36,223.
